Stars
Design patterns implemented in Java
RxJava – Reactive Extensions for the JVM – a library for composing asynchronous and event-based programs using observable sequences for the Java VM.
Most popular Mocking framework for unit tests written in Java
Resilience4j is a fault tolerance library designed for Java8 and functional programming
Apache JMeter open-source load testing tool for analyzing and measuring the performance of a variety of services
Apache Beam is a unified programming model for Batch and Streaming data processing.
Tutorials for using RabbitMQ in various ways
This is the new home of the original DDD Sample app (previously hosted at sf.net)..
Free Templates for AWS CloudFormation
Java and Kotlin Code samples used on cloud.google.com
Spring Integration provides an extension of the Spring programming model to support the well-known Enterprise Integration Patterns (EIP)
Reference web application for Spring technologies and social destination for Spring developers.
Cloud Dataflow Google-provided templates for solving in-Cloud data tasks
Spring AMQP - support for Spring programming model with AMQP, especially but not limited to RabbitMQ
Comprehensive guide to a couple of possible ways of synchronizing two states with Spring tools. Synchronization is shown by separating command and queries in a simple CQRS application.
Sample starter applications and code for use with the Spring Cloud Data Flow project
Build Reactive Rest APIs with Spring WebFlux and Reactive Mongo
DDD Example based on Scenario-Driven Design and Test-Driven Design
Asgarde allows simplifying error handling with Apache Beam Java, with less code, more concise and expressive code.
Provides different code samples for Apache Beam and DataFlow